4.8.3.2 Non AAL-5 traffic support
Every time ATM Cell Processor receives a raw cell, it makes a raw cell data with 53 byte raw cell and 11 byte
indication and stores it to the appropriate Rx pool. Then, ATM Cell Processor sets corresponding bits in A_GSR
register and issues an interruption if not masked.
Since ATM Cell Processor treats raw cells as a unit of cell not a packet, it doesn’t set rx indications in Rx mailbox.
When ATM Cell Processor receives raw cells, CRC-10 verify function is always enable. If ATM Cell Processor detects
CRC-10 error, sets error bit in raw cell data.
(1) OAM F5 cell
When OD bit in VC table is a 1 and PTI field in received ATM cell header is “1xx”, ATM Cell Processor generates
Raw cell data and stores it in pool 0. It sets PCR0=1 in A_GSR register and issues an interruption to V
R
4120A, if not
masked. ATM Cell Processor always stores these data in Pool 0. If OD bit is set to a 1, Pool 0 has to be set for Raw
cell data.
(2) Non AAL-5 traffic
When A/R bit in VC table is a 0, ATM Cell Processor treats received cells that belong to the VC as raw cells. If
receives raw cells, ATM Cell Processor has to assign a pool to raw cell data.
